Brazilian central bank continues steep tightening cycle

MPC says it aims to slow pace of rate increases but warns fiscal policy is boosting inflation

Central Bank of Brazil

The Central Bank of Brazil (BCB) continued the steep policy tightening it started in 2021, increasing its Selic rate by 150 basis points on February 2.

The BCB’s monetary policy committee unanimously decided to implement the third consecutive 150bp increase, which takes overall rate increases to 875bp since March 2021. Policy rates are now at 10.75% in Latin America’s largest economy.
